Salmon with a Mustard Glaze

Serves: 4

Ingredients
Ingredients
To make Salmon with a Mustard Glaze, you'll need:
  • 4 x 200g Salmon 
  • 1 green chilli, finely chopped 
  • 4 garlic cloves, finely chopped 
  • 2 tsp. ginger, finely chopped 
  • 1 tbsp. agave nectar 
  • 2 tbsp. olive oil 
  • 2 tbsp. light soy sauce 
  • 2 tbsp. Dijon mustard

Method

  • Preheat the oven to Gas Mark 6 or 200°C. 
  • In a small bowl mix the chilli, garlic, ginger, agave nectar, olive oil, soy sauce and mustard together. 
  • Place the salmon fillets on a lightly greased baking tray. 
  • Spread some of the mustard glaze on each fillet. 
  • Bake the glazed salmon for 25 minutes.
  • Let the fish cool for at least 10 minutes before you tuck in with veggies of your choice! 
Nutritional Facts (Per Serving)
Calories 326 | Total Fat 14g | Saturated Fat 1.6g | Carbohydrates 15.5g | Fibre 0.5g | Protein 41g
